The largest denomination of the Pound ever printed for circulation was the One Thousand Pound note issued between 1725 and 1745.

The largest denomination of the British Pound currently in circulation is the Fifty Pound note.

A One Hundred Pound note was issued from 1725 to 1943 and was withdrawn in 1945. The Bank of England has no current plans to introduce a One Hundred Pound note in the foreseeable future.

There is a Bank of England One Million Pound and One Hundred Million Pound note, but they are only for use between banks to back up the currency of banknote producing banks such as the Bank of Scotland, etc.

Northern Ireland currently has a £100 note which is fairly common.

The highest denomination coin regularly issued by the Royal Mint is the non-circulating One Hundred Pound 1 ounce gold bullion coin.

The coin has been issued in every year since 1987 and features various depictions of Britannia on the reverse.

The highest general circulation coin is the Two Pound coin.

Although the Five Pound coin is legal tender and was intended to be a non-circulating commemorative, many businesses refuse to accept them.

The current smallest denomination of the Bank of England "Pound" notes is the Five Pound note.

The Bank of England One Pound note was last issued in 1984 and ceased to be legal tender in 1988.
